Spotlight on Opendoor Technologies (OPEN)
Among the stocks, Opendoor Technologies Inc. (NASDAQ: OPEN) emerged as a standout due to renewed interest following a recent rate cut. Investors were hopeful that reduced mortgage rates would enhance housing affordability, potentially boosting demand. Despite this optimism, notable figures like Martin Shkreli expressed skepticism and announced that he was shorting the stock, indicating concerns about its future performance.
Market Sentiment
While many retail investors were excited about OPEN's prospects, some also noted a shift in sentiment. The entry of short sellers like Shkreli could raise caution among potential investors as negative narratives circulate.
Performance Metrics
As of now, OPEN's stock is trading around the $10 mark, significantly up from its 52-week low of $0.51. The stock has surged by 525.16% year-to-date and 353.88% over the past year, indicating a remarkable recovery and investor interest.
IonQ Inc. (IONQ): Quantum Computing Front-Runner
IonQ Inc. (NYSE: IONQ) has also gained attention this week, primarily due to its recent acquisition approval of Oxford Ionics. This development has solidified IonQ's position in the competitive landscape of quantum computing.
Retail Investor Perspectives
Investors are keenly aware that IONQ represents a high-risk, high-reward opportunity. Diversifying investments seems crucial as they navigate this volatile sector, with many recognizing the immense potential yet to be realized in quantum technology.
Current Valuation
Trading between $64 and $66, IONQ has experienced phenomenal growth of 765.41% over the past year, a testament to the rising interest in technology stocks.
CoreWeave Inc. (CRWV): Growth Through Innovation
CoreWeave Inc. (NASDAQ: CRWV) has also made headlines following the expansion of its partnership with Nvidia Corp. (NASDAQ: NVDA). This deal, valued at $6.3 billion, is pivotal as it highlights the increasing collaboration within the tech sector.
Investor Reactions
Despite initial excitement about the stock rally, some analysts expressed caution. They argue that CoreWeave's valuation is inflated due to its reliance on partnerships with other major tech companies, suggesting a potential bubble.
Stock Performance Overview
As of now, CRWV's trading range is between $120 and $122, reflecting a significant increase since its public offering earlier this year.
